Ticket: Tilecache vault locked — Harthaven maps. The Quartzpane tile-rendering cache refused writes after last night's key rotation, and the credentials vault entered lockout. On-call: pause the renderer pool, run the recovery flow from the admin node, then re-warm the cache by region. The recovery flow will prompt for the passphrase shown directly below.

vault phrase of fahip-bagag = drudor-ulays-zoreth-fenir-rusiel-jorir-ulair-joreth-ulavan-ralael

# Build Provenance: Consent Banner Rollout

The Lanternfall consent banner ships as a signed bundle from the Quillgate pipeline. Plugin authors must verify the bundle signature before embedding it; unsigned builds are rejected at load time. Each rollout wave is tagged per region. The provenance record for the current wave begins with the token below.

pipeline stamp: htk4_66df

## Runbook: Admin Recovery — Nocturne Panel

Dark-mode flag can wedge admin sessions on v4.2. Symptoms: blank header, unresponsive account menu. Fix: disable the `ui.darkmode` flag via the config sidecar, restart the panel pod, confirm light theme loads. Then re-enable dark mode and verify contrast tokens resolve. If the account remains locked, use the recovery console. Authentication there requires the recovery passphrase, which appears on the next line.

strongbox words: oliael-gilax-lamael

## Vendor Note: Quillon Rates API Circuit Breaker

Our pricing service wraps calls to the Quillon Rates API in a circuit breaker: five consecutive failures open the circuit for 60 seconds, after which one probe request is allowed. Quillon's maintenance windows occasionally trip this intentionally, so check their status feed before assuming a fault on our side. For contract-level questions about uptime commitments, reach their partner support team.

alerts address for kafof-bagag: kasael@olvarqdyn.corp